#314873 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#314873 is composed of 19.2% red, 28.2%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.4% cyan, 37.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 219.1 degrees, a saturation of 40.2% and a lightness of 32.2%. #314873 color hex could be obtained by blending #6290e6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#314873

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020305 is the darkest color, while #f6f8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#314873

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#515253 is the less saturated color, while #053b9f is the most saturated one.
